New Mexico Military Institute won the last time they faced Lovington, and things went their way on Tuesday too. The New Mexico Military Institute Colts put the hurt on the Lovington Wildcats with a sharp 3-0 victory. Considering the Colts have won seven matchups by more than two goals this season, Tuesday's blowout was nothing new.
They hit Lovington with a three-pronged attack, as the team got scores from
Pedro Dayrell Sousa,
Nicholas Barcenas Barbieri, and
Javier Yepiz.
New Mexico Military Institute pushed their record up to 9-5 with the win, which was their fourth straight at home. As for Lovington, the defeat snapped their losing streak at three games and leaves them with a 8-8 record.
New Mexico Military Institute will venture away from home to challenge Hatch Valley at 2:00 p.m. on Saturday. Hatch Valley will roll in looking for their seventh straight victory, something New Mexico Military Institute surely won't give up without a fight. As for Lovington, they didn't take long to hit the pitch again: they've already played their next match, a 2-1 win against Artesia on the 10th.
